WebRayleigh’s celebrated inflection point theorem [1], which states that for an equilibrium flow to be unstable, the equilibrium velocity profile must contain an inflection point. That is, if … WebIt is also known as Rayleigh's energy theorem, or Rayleigh's identity, after John William Strutt, Lord Rayleigh. Although the term "Parseval's theorem" is often used to describe the unitarity of any Fourier transform, especially in physics, the most general form of this property is more properly called the Plancherel theorem.
